A man has been arrested after investigators found a dog that was emaciated and severely malnourished in Woodbridge, police said.
The Woodbridge Police Department said animal control officials responded to a Seymour home for possible animal neglect and abuse.

Police found a Cane Corso that was emaciated and several underfed, and said the dog's spine, hips and ribs were "protruding."
The dog was taken to a local veterinarian for life-saving medical treatment, and its health is improving.
Seymour police arrested a 50-year-old man on an arrest warrant on Friday. He was charged with animal cruelty, and was held on a $25,000 bond.
The incident remains under investigation.
